Output 26fa25a0359656dff3ba0491b5c9d425daf317cfc1196bb0fcb0cbc7d37060cb:0

value
6957308760197
script pubkey
OP_0 OP_PUSHBYTES_20 d751ab04c82f783b8470c9feeb558843c13c8cdc
address
tb1q6ag6kpxg9aurhprse8lwk4vgg0qnerxuzyer32
transaction
26fa25a0359656dff3ba0491b5c9d425daf317cfc1196bb0fcb0cbc7d37060cb
confirmations
172489
spent
true